Unity FC Friendly Match For Obi/Datti End 3-2

By Chigozie Chukwuleta 

A group of football enthusiasts under the umbrella of Unity FC gathered in Awka to add their voice to the growing support for Obi/Datti movement

The group cladded in Obi/Datti branded jersey played a friendly game at the Awka Township Stadium.

Unity FC is a gathering of like minds since 2012 and moving the friendship further chose football as an instrument to oil the wheel of their togetherness.

The friendly match was played amongst members of the club divided into two groups.

Team chairman that won last year’s Unity FC annual league played against rest of the club members.

Emmanuel Nkili opened scoring for Team Chairman when despite his weight made good use of a pass resulting from a counter move, volleying the ball beyond the keeper who had a wrong calculation of the ball movement.

A thirty first minute equalizer courtesy of lanky Ezinwanne Nnabuife brought back confidence to Team Chairman as they made few other attempts at goal but were properly checkmated.

Ezinwanne Nnabuife increased the tally ten minutes into the second half but eleven minutes later Chika Igwemmadu restored parity for the lemon shirted rest of the Unity FC team.

Twelve minutes to the end of the game, an unsportman tackle in the box resulted in a penalty in favour of Team Chairman and was converted by Elochi Nnuka.

Though the match ended 3-2 in favour of Team Chairman, it was a family affair as both teams quickly merged into one to enjoy themselves as is the tradition of the club to eat, drink and make merry after training which comes up every Sunday at Amawbia.

Speaking after the match, Founder of the club, Hon. Chimezie Okoye said that the essence of the friendly game was to show support for Obi/Datti movement.

“We played this match in solidarity to our loving father, son and brother, His Excellency Mr Peter Obi, the presidential candidate for Labour party. That is why we have his name and that of his running mate on our jersey”,

“We are totally supporting our brother. We also believe that among the four major presidential candidates in the forthcoming general election, he is the best and remains the best”,

“And with this match, l am equally telling my members, the youth and other Nigerians to join us and let us take back our country”, he appealed.
